What happens during the Meet N Greet?

The Meet N Greet is crucial to the effectiveness of the sitter's professional services. Following is a list of what is involved and discussed in this initial meeting, including what information you should have ready to give the sitter. To help things go smoothly, have all instructions for the sitter prepared ahead of time.

Meet the pets – Some animals can be territorial in their home space. It is important that the pet sees the owner having friendly interactions with the sitter so that the pet does not view the sitter as a dangerous intruder. A short walk or play session will take place. If the pet owner believes that the pet may have territorial aggression issues once the owner is no longer present, additional exercises and preparations may take place to make the pet as comfortable with the situation and the sitter as possible.

Allotted Territory – A discussion will take place regarding where the pet is allowed to go inside the house, and where they will be walked (if applicable) outside the house.

Pet supplies – The locations of any supplies needed by the pet (bowls, food, water, litter box, medication, bedding, toys, cleaning supplies, leashes, etc.) must be shown in the place that they will be during the sitting. The owner will also show the sitter how and where they would like the sitter to dispose of pet waste and how and where to wash any pet beds or towels. 

Housekeeping duties – The owner must show the sitter where to place the mail or paper, if applicable. If the owner has opted for any extra duties, the procedures for these duties and location of any supplies will be discussed at this time.

House Emergencies – in case of an emergency, the locations of the following must be shown: Fuse box, emergency water shut-off valve, fire extinguisher.

Key Exchange - If the owner is satisfied with the Meet N Greet, they will provide the sitter with keys for use during the sitting.

What all goes on during a visit?

Upon arrival at the owner's home, the sitter will begin by picking up the mail and the newspaper, if applicable. They will then enter the home and perform a general walk-through of the premises to check for any irregularities in the home and the general status of each pet.

If the owner has specified that any house-related chores or check-ins should be conducted prior to pet care, they'll be taken care of after the walk-through.
